Companies like Rulta, Ceartas, and Branditscan use AI to crawl the web for stolen content. When they find a video on CamArchive.tv, they automatically submit legal takedown requests to the hosting provider (e.g., Cloudflare, OVH) and Google search results.

The business model of live camming relies on exclusivity and scarcity. A viewer pays tokens or credits to watch a model perform live, often for specific "private" or "tip-goal" shows. When a site like CamArchive.tv records a public show and uploads it for free, it devalues that content.

In landmark cases, models have subpoenaed CamArchive.tv’s anonymous domain registrations. While the site owners rarely reveal themselves, the threat of American or EU lawsuits has forced some archiving sites to remove entire model categories.
